(5%) Problem 2: Consider a microscope that uses ultraviolet light offrequency, 1.5x 10 15 Hz Randomized Variables -1.5 x 1015 Hz Ignoring the details of the optical systern, what is the approximate s?ze d in meters, of the smallest feature observable through this microscope? Explanation / Answer

We can observe the smallest distance d equivalent to wavelength

Wavelength = c/f

= 3*10^8/(1.5*01^15)

= 2*10^-7 or 200 nm
